Peking DuckPeking duck is a traditional Beijing dish made from fatty and tender Peking ducks, using unique roasting techniques to achieve crispy, golden skin and tender meat. No seasonings are added during the roasting process, preserving its original flavor.
Peking Duck Spring PancakesRoast duck spring pancakes involve marinating duck, then roasting it in a hanging oven to achieve crispy skin and tender meat, served with thin pancakes, sweet bean sauce, scallions, and cucumber strips.
Roast Duck MeatRoast duck is made by slaughtering ducks, cleaning them, marinating with seasonings like soy sauce, cooking wine, and five-spice powder, then roasting over open flame or high heat. The result is crispy skin and tender meat.
